Size
Integrated fridge-freezers are designed to fit directly into your cabinetry. They're usually smaller than freestanding models. They can be an excellent choice if you're seeking a sleek, modern appliance that blends into your cabinets and counters. They're also a great choice when you don't have space in your home for a separate freezer.
But, there are things to consider when choosing an integrated fridge freezer. One of the main reasons they are more expensive is because they are built-in models. This is due to the additional cost of purchasing and installing fridge cabinets and kitchen cabinet doors and a bridging cabinet to make the refrigerator integrated.
Another important thing to remember is that fridge freezers with integrated refrigerators aren't easy to maintain. It is essential to take the refrigerator from its cabinet and then rehang the kitchen cabinet doors. This can take several months or weeks. Therefore, it is essential to hire a reliable kitchen fitting service that will take the time to do the job correctly.
It is essential to measure the area before purchasing a new integrated refrigerator freezer. Be sure to leave a little space between the two sides of the appliance to ensure you can open the doors. It's also an excellent idea to take a look at the hinges of the refrigerator. Many cheap models use hinges that aren't built to support the weight of a refrigerator, and tend to fail after a couple of years.
Integrated fridge-freezers are available in various widths that will help you maximize your storage. The depth of the refrigerator can also affect your kitchen cabinets. For instance, if planning on installing tall cabinets over the refrigerator, you might need to get the appliance made in a custom-length to ensure that it will fit. Also, make sure to make sure that the ventilation for the refrigerator is cut correctly, as if it's not cut correctly, you may face problems later on.
Style
It is important to take into consideration various factors prior to making a decision. Integrated fridge freezers are often preferred over freestanding models due to the fact that they offer an elegant and seamless appearance to your kitchen. They are designed to blend into cabinets rather than stand out and dominating the room.
They are typically flush with the cabinetry and counters surrounding them. The doors are set which means they don't protrude. They may also be ready for paneling to give your kitchen a a more streamlined appearance. Many have stainless-steel fronts to give them a modern and stylish appearance.
Despite their appearance, they do not compromise storage space since the freezer compartment can be very large and is typically located at the bottom of the appliance to provide plenty of room for your frozen goods. You can also pick from a variety of width sizes with most brands offering between 20 and 24 inches of width, which is more than what the freezers that are freestanding.
Due to their design and the fact that they are built into your kitchen, you will probably find integrated fridges to be more expensive than freestanding fridge freezers. This is due to the cost of a fridge housing cabinet and kitchen cabinets that make the surround will increase the total cost.
They can be more difficult to move when you decide to move house which can be a challenge for some. You'll need to take out the entire appliance and cabinetry. It's not as simple as unplugging the appliance and removing it like with the freestanding model.
Integrated refrigerators can be more difficult to repair because they are a part of your kitchen. If there is an issue, you'll require a fridge technician to disassemble and replace any damaged parts. This can be expensive and definitely more expensive than purchasing a new fridge freezer as a replacement.
Energy efficiency

A high-efficiency integrated refrigerator freezer will cut down your household bills. It will also save power by reducing the time it runs, and be more environmentally friendly because it uses less energy. Invest in models with an A- or B-energy rating to make a difference.
Contrary to freestanding models that have their own housing, integrated models are built into the cabinetry. This lets the fridge blend seamlessly into the kitchen and create an elegant, uniform look. Some models have sliding doors that allow you to open the fridge without opening the cupboard door. Certain models are panel-ready. This means they can be covered with cabinets to disguise the refrigerator behind cabinets.
The drawback of integrated fridge freezers is that they're typically more expensive than freestanding alternatives. This is partly because they are made in smaller quantities and tend to be more of a luxury market however, it's also due to the additional costs associated in the installation process. The additional hinges and panels are a major factor as are the additional expenses associated with having to make your furniture fit around the fridge.
What's more integrated fridge freezer s typically require more maintenance than freestanding counterparts, with some having to be defrosted regularly to remove the accumulation of ice. Some models have been designed to minimise the requirement for this, with Beko's range of fridge freezers that are integrated equipped with frost-free technology that reduces defrosting and helps reduce maintenance.
The capacity of an integrated fridge/freezer is another crucial aspect to consider. The more litres, the more food can be stored. Find models that have at 150 litres or more for your fridge and up to 350 litres for the freezer. You'll find a range of storage options, including shelves that are flexible and drawers that provide plenty of room for fresh produce, as well as bottle racks that can be used to store your larger milk bottles. There are integrated fridge freezers with 50/50 splits and can be used to store frozen and chilled food.
Storage
The main advantage of integrated refrigerator freezers is they take up less space than freestanding models. This allows you to maximize the space in your kitchen. They can also be flush with cabinets and counters giving a seamless appearance. However, this design implies they have a smaller storage capacity than their freestanding counterparts.
They are also more expensive to purchase and operate than freestanding refrigerator freezers with the same specifications. This is down to a variety of reasons like the costs to design and manufacture and the fact that they're regarded as a luxury product, and the additional cost of installation and customization that are associated with them.
It's also more difficult to service integrated fridge freezers than their freestanding counterparts. This is especially true if you buy an inexpensive integrated refrigerator freezer with poorly-made hinges that can break over time.
Selecting the best integrated fridge freezer for your home will depend on the size of your household and your storage needs. You should also think about how much food you will be storing in your fridge, and if you'll be storing large platters or frozen foods. The majority of integrated fridge freezers have a storage capacity between 150 and 350 litres. This will allow you to store 19 bags of groceries.
The best integrated refrigerator freezers come with features that help keep your food healthy and fresh. Some models will come with airflow technology, which circulates cool air evenly across the shelves, while other models will come with antibacterial linings to reduce the smell. Some models even come with an option for fast-freezing that quickly reduces the temperature of your freezer, so you can freeze fresh-bought items without them freezing solid.
If you want to keep your fish, meat and dairy products at a certain temperature, then you should look for refrigerators with integrated freezers with a BioFresh section. They are kept at a low level of humidity and will keep meat, fish and dairy fresher for a longer period than standard fridge freezers. Meanwhile, fruit and vegetables can be kept crisper for longer in a HydroSafe compartment that's maintained at a higher level of humidity.
